goonstation / goonstation-2016

Public release of Goonstation from March 2016 (Archived)
Other
78 stars 248 forks source link

Spaghetti code intensifies #193

Closed system86 closed 4 years ago

system86 commented 4 years ago

Stop tacking your tangled spaghetti code onto the already messy official(tm) goon spaghetti code. Only they are allowed to do that.

system86 commented 4 years ago

Also ensure that your code makes it at least a 2 hour task to debug the game to get it to compile. Not run. Running is not the goal here.

Wirewraith commented 4 years ago

Did you accidentally write a new issue instead of...replying to something somewhere? What are you talking about?

system86 commented 4 years ago

this entire repo

Wirewraith commented 4 years ago

Who is tacking what where

system86 commented 4 years ago

see : /code/WorkInProgress/Railgun.dm

Wirewraith commented 4 years ago

The changes to that file were basic ones necessary for the codebase to compile on Byond 513. Byond compatibility changes are generally the only things we do on this repo.

ZeWaka commented 4 years ago

I have contributed various mapping patches such as 73bce6a. These were to insure the interoperability of community-submitted maps, as all community-created content is derived from this repository. Furthermore, We (the ones who can commit to this repo) are the Goonstation™ coders, and therefore can do whatever we want with this repository as we are the owners of it.